Compliance Notes
- This wage determination applies to federal contracts for building construction in Franklin, Maine.
- The Davis-Bacon Act applies to contracts ≥$2,000 involving construction, alteration, or repair of federal or federally assisted buildings.
- The total package (base + fringe) is the minimum hourly labor cost per worker. Employers may satisfy fringe requirements by contributing to bona fide benefit plans.
- Apprentices must be registered with a DOL-approved apprenticeship program to be paid apprentice rates.
- Contractors must post this wage determination at the job site. Certified payroll records must be submitted weekly using Form WH-347.
